Analysis

In 2025, cooling and heating degree days - cities and fuas — change in heating in Telde stood at -19.63 % change on previous year.

The figure is up 80.5% on the previous year and down 102.0% over ten years.

Over the whole period, cooling and heating degree days - cities and fuas — change in heating in Telde peaked at 963.04 % change on previous year in 2015 and was at its lowest, -818.74 % change on previous year, in 1997.

That places Telde 586th out of 1290 regions with data for 2025, putting it in the middle of the range.

The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ated

The year-on-year percentage change in Cooling and heating degree days - Cities and FUAs — Change in heating degree days from 1981–2010 period to 2020–24 period. Computed from consecutive annual observations; years either side of a gap are skipped rather than bridged.
